    The First "Casino": casino The Ridotto in Venice
    The name comes from the Italian word 'casa' (house). The Ridotto was created by the government to control and regulate gambling during the carnival season. It set a precedent for government-controlled gambling and casino the concept of a dedicated, elegant space for such activities.

    You Have Control: Unlike slots, where the result is pure luck, your decisions in video poker directly affect the outcome. You can calculate the precise RTP (Return to Player) of a machine just by looking at its pay table. Transparency: The pay table is displayed right on the screen, so you know exactly what each hand pays and the probability of making it. Choosing which cards to hold is a skill that can be learned and improved. Player-Friendly Payouts: The odds are often much better than on slot machines.
